TPSM82916 is Low Noise and Low Ripple Buck Module manufactured by Texas Instruments.
Features - Low output 1/f noise < 20µVRMS (100Hz to 100k Hz) - Low output voltage ripple < 10µVRMS after ferrite bead - High PSRR of > 65d B (up to 100k Hz) - 2.2MHz, 1.4MHz, or 1.0MHz fixed frequency peak current mode control - Synchronizable with external clock - Integrated loop pensation supports ferrite bead for second stage L-C filter with 30d B attenuation - Spread spectrum modulation - 3.0V to 17V input voltage range - 0.8V to 5.5V output voltage range - 25mΩ/7mΩ RDSon - Output voltage accuracy of ±1% over temperature - Precise enable input allows - User-defined undervoltage lockout - Exact sequencing - Adjustable soft start - Power-good output - Output discharge (optional) - - 40°C to 125°C junction temperature range - 4.0mm × 4.7mm × 3.0mm QFN - Create a custom design using the TPSM82916 with the WEBENCH® Power Designer 2 Applications - Tele infrastructure - Test and measurement - Aerospace and defense (radar, avionics) - Medical 1 0.5 Noise Density (V/Hz) 0.2 0.1 0.05 0.02 0.01 0.005 0.002 0.001 0.0005 1x101 CNRSS = open, 154.5 VRMS CNRSS = 470n F, 29.7 VRMS CNRSS = 2.2F, 30.2 VRMS 1x102 1x103 1x104 1x105 Frequency (Hz) 1x106 Output Noise vs Frequency 1x107 3 Description The TPSM82916 is a high-efficiency, low noise, and low ripple current mode synchronous buck module. The device is designed for noise sensitive applications that normally use an LDO for post regulation such as high-speed ADCs, clock and jitter cleaner, serializer, deserializer, and radar...
